### Ticket: Config drift on SproutCycle prod schedulers

We've noticed the prod watering schedulers at the Dellbrook greenhouse diverging from the committed baseline — someone hand-edited watering windows and pump thresholds directly on the hosts, and the automation has been silently overwritten twice. As the new contractor on this, please reconcile the live values against the repo and re-enable enforcement. The intended baseline configuration is listed below:

service settings:
[sorys]
port = 8000
team = eliius
host = sorys.novacstack.example
region = south-3
access_code = ac_f66665
timeout_ms = 250

Welcome to the Stockmender team. The nightly inventory reconciliation job compares warehouse counts from the Cartwheel scanner feed against ledger totals in the recon database, then writes discrepancy reports for the ops team in Dunmore. It runs at 01:30 via the scheduler and is idempotent, so reruns are safe. Future maintainers should know the job tolerates missing scanner batches but alerts after two consecutive gaps. Logs land in the standard aggregator. The job connects to its database using the string below.

database URL for bahop-yagep: mssql://sildor_svc:35ha7jz@db-fb6d.nelvrodyn.example:5432/casath

09:05 — Residents at the Spindlecroft towers reported locker doors not releasing after pickup confirmation. 09:12 — Tumbledry app showed success while the Latchline controller queued unlock commands behind a stuck retry loop. 09:27 — Mira restarted the controller fleet; backlog drained in four minutes. 09:40 — Root cause: firmware heartbeat timeout too aggressive after Tuesday's push. Manual overrides worked throughout; no lockouts exceeded 35 minutes. Fix scheduled for next sprint. The trace token for the incident window follows.

build token for tawif-bahip: htk31_68bba16e1afabfef4ecc69408c06f16